Maintenance Technician (Field-Focused, Hands-On Role)
\nMOJO is building a team of car wash people who take pride in keeping things running.As a Maintenance Technician, your job is simple: Keep the car wash running. Fix what breaks. Prevent what you can.This is a hands-on, fast-paced role where you’ll be working on equipment daily—not sitting behind a screen. If you like solving problems, working with your hands, and seeing immediate results from your work, this role fits.
\nWhat You’ll Be Doing
\nHands-On Maintenance & Repairs (Primary Focus)
\nDiagnose and repair equipment issues in real time
\nWork on motors, pumps, hydraulics, pneumatics, electrical systems, and controls
\nTroubleshoot problems quickly and get sites back up and running
\nHandle everything from small fixes to larger system repairs
\nPreventative Maintenance
\nPerform routine service to keep equipment running smoothly
\nCatch issues before they turn into downtime
\nFollow simple, effective maintenance routines (not overcomplicated checklists)
\nTroubleshooting & Problem Solving
\nIdentify root causes—not just quick fixes
\nThink on your feet when equipment goes down
\nMake decisions in the field to keep operations moving
\nTeam & Site Support
\nWork closely with site teams to keep everything operational
\nCommunicate clearly about issues and next steps
\nStep in where needed—this is a team-first environment
\nWhat This Job Feels Like
\nYou’re moving most of the day—this is not a sit-down role
\nYou’ll work indoors and outdoors, around active equipment
\nSome days are smooth. Some days everything breaks at once
\nYou’ll leave the day knowing exactly what you fixed
\nWhat We’re Looking For
\nStrong mechanical aptitude (you can take things apart and put them back together)
\nBasic electrical knowledge (low/high voltage, motor controls is a plus)
\nExperience with hydraulics, pneumatics, or industrial equipment preferred
\nWelding experience is a plus, not required
\nAble to troubleshoot under pressure without overthinking it
\nTakes ownership—you don’t wait to be told what to do
\nCompensation & Benefits
\n$25–30/hour
\nMedical, Dental, Vision
\n401k with 4% match
\nPTO (up to 1 week in first year)
\nUp to 8 weeks paid maternity leave
\nCompany work truck
\nSteady work with real growth opportunities
\nPhysical Requirements
\nConstant movement throughout the day
\nLifting up to 60LBS
\nBending, reaching, climbing, and working around equipment
\nComfortable working in a loud, active environment
